Understanding the NFL Broadcasting System
Before we get into the specifics of the Washington Football Team, it’s important to understand how NFL games are broadcast. The NFL has partnerships with several major networks, and each network has the rights to broadcast certain games. Here’s a quick overview of the main networks:
CBS: Broadcasts most AFC home games.
FOX: Broadcasts most NFC home games.
NBC: Broadcasts Sunday Night Football.
ESPN: Broadcasts Monday Night Football.
NFL Network: Broadcasts Thursday Night Football (some games are also simulcast on Amazon Prime Video).
Amazon Prime Video: Exclusive rights to some Thursday Night Football games.
Since the Washington Football Team is part of the NFC (National Football Conference), most of their games will be broadcast on FOX. However, depending on the schedule, they may also appear on CBS, NBC, ESPN, or NFL Network.
Regular Season Games: Where to Watch
During the regular season, the Washington Football Team plays 17 games, with most of them taking place on Sundays. Here’s a breakdown of where you can watch their games:
Sunday Afternoon Games
FOX: Most of the Washington Football Team’s Sunday afternoon games are broadcast on FOX. This is because FOX has the rights to most NFC games. If the team is playing at home or against another NFC team, the game will likely be on FOX.
CBS: If the Washington Football Team is playing an AFC team (like the Kansas City Chiefs or Buffalo Bills), the game will usually be on CBS. This doesn’t happen often, but it’s good to keep in mind.
Sunday Night Football
NBC: Sunday Night Football is one of the most-watched NFL events each week. If the Washington Football Team is scheduled for a primetime Sunday night game, it will be broadcast on NBC. These games are usually high-profile matchups, so they’re a big deal for fans.
Monday Night Football
ESPN: Monday Night Football is another primetime slot, and if the Washington Football Team is playing on Monday night, the game will be on ESPN. These games are exclusive to ESPN, so you’ll need access to this channel to watch.
Thursday Night Football
NFL Network/Amazon Prime Video: Thursday Night Football games are split between the NFL Network and Amazon Prime Video. Some games are broadcast on both, while others are exclusive to Amazon Prime. If the Washington Football Team is playing on Thursday night, check both platforms to see where the game is available.

Playoff Games: Where to Watch
If the Washington Football Team makes it to the playoffs, the broadcasting rules change slightly. Playoff games are broadcast on national networks, so you won’t have to worry about regional restrictions. Here’s where you can watch:
Wild Card and Divisional Round: These games are usually split between CBS, FOX, NBC, and ESPN.
Conference Championships: The NFC Championship Game (if the Washington Football Team makes it this far) is broadcast on FOX.
Super Bowl: The Super Bowl is broadcast on a rotating basis between CBS, FOX, and NBC. If the Washington Football Team makes it to the Super Bowl, you’ll need to check which network has the rights that year.
Streaming Options for Washington Football Team Games
If you don’t have cable or prefer to stream games online, there are plenty of options available. Here’s a list of the best streaming services for watching the Washington Football Team:
Live TV Streaming Services
YouTube TV: Offers CBS, FOX, NBC, ESPN, and NFL Network. This is a great all-in-one option for watching NFL games.
Hulu + Live TV: Includes all the major networks (CBS, FOX, NBC, ESPN) and NFL Network.
Sling TV: Offers ESPN and NFL Network, but you’ll need an antenna for local channels like CBS and FOX.
FuboTV: A sports-focused streaming service that includes CBS, FOX, NBC, and NFL Network.
DirecTV Stream: Offers all the major networks and NFL Network.
Standalone Streaming Services
NFL Sunday Ticket: If you’re out of market and want to watch every Washington Football Team game, NFL Sunday Ticket is the best option. It’s available through DirecTV or as a standalone streaming service for eligible customers.
Amazon Prime Video: For Thursday Night Football games, Amazon Prime Video is the go-to platform.
ESPN+: While ESPN+ doesn’t broadcast live NFL games, it’s a good option for watching replays and highlights.
